探索动漫世界的新方式:anirip 开源项目推荐
anirip :clapper: A Crunchyroll show/season ripper 项目地址: https://gitcode.com/gh_mirrors/an/anirip
项目介绍
anirip
是一个由 Go 语言编写的 Crunchyroll 动漫剧集和字幕下载工具。它能够自动完成视频片段、字幕文件和元数据的下载,并将它们适当地合并在一起。无论你是动漫爱好者还是技术探索者,anirip
都能为你提供一个高效、便捷的解决方案,让你轻松获取喜爱的动漫内容。
项目技术分析
anirip
的核心技术栈包括 Go 语言和 ffmpeg
。Go 语言以其高效的并发处理能力和简洁的语法著称,非常适合用于网络爬虫和数据处理任务。ffmpeg
则是一个强大的多媒体处理工具,广泛应用于音视频的编码、解码、转码和流媒体处理。anirip
利用这些工具,实现了从 Crunchyroll 下载视频和字幕的功能,并通过 ffmpeg
进行视频的合并和元数据的编辑。
项目及技术应用场景
anirip
的应用场景非常广泛,尤其适合以下几类用户:
- 动漫爱好者:对于喜欢收藏动漫剧集的用户,
anirip
提供了一个便捷的下载工具,让你可以轻松获取高清的动漫视频和字幕。 - 技术学习者:对于想要学习网络爬虫和多媒体处理技术的开发者,
anirip
是一个很好的学习资源。你可以通过阅读源码,了解如何使用 Go 语言进行网络请求、数据解析和并发处理,以及如何利用ffmpeg
进行视频处理。 - 离线观看需求者:对于需要在无网络环境下观看动漫的用户,
anirip
可以帮助你提前下载好剧集,方便随时随地观看。
项目特点
- 高效便捷:
anirip
通过 Go 语言的高效并发处理能力,能够快速下载视频和字幕文件,并通过ffmpeg
进行快速合并,大大节省了用户的时间。 - 开源免费:作为一个开源项目,
anirip
完全免费使用,用户可以自由地查看、修改和分发源码,满足个性化需求。 - 教育意义:
anirip
不仅是一个实用的工具,更是一个学习资源。通过阅读和修改源码,用户可以深入了解网络爬虫和多媒体处理技术。 - 跨平台支持:由于 Go 语言的跨平台特性,
anirip
可以在多种操作系统上运行,包括 Windows、macOS 和 Linux。
总之,anirip
是一个功能强大、易于使用的开源项目,无论是动漫爱好者还是技术学习者,都能从中受益。如果你对动漫下载或网络爬虫技术感兴趣,不妨试试 anirip
,开启你的动漫探索之旅!
anirip :clapper: A Crunchyroll show/season ripper 项目地址: https://gitcode.com/gh_mirrors/an/anirip